Eligibility Criteria for SASSA Grants: Who Qualifies?

Understanding the eligibility criteria for SASSA grants is the first step toward accessing the financial support you or your family might need. Each grant has specific requirements based on age, income, residency, and other factors. Let’s break down who qualifies for each type of SASSA grant and what documents you’ll need.

1. Old Age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• South African citizens or permanent residents aged 60 or older .
    • Must have no income or income below SASSA’s threshold (varies yearly).
    • Not receiving a pension from the South African Social Security Fund (SASF).
  • Key Documents :
    • ID or passport.
    • Proof of income (if applicable).
    • Proof of address (e.g., utility bill).

2. Disability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• Permanent residents or citizens with a medical certificate confirming disability.
    • Must be unable to work due to the disability.
    • No income or income below SASSA’s threshold.
  • Key Documents :
    • Medical certificate from a registered doctor or hospital.
    • ID and proof of address.

3. Child Support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• Primary caregiver of a child under 18 (or 19–21 if in school).
    • Household income must be under R75,000 per year (for one child; less for multiple children).
  • Key Documents :
    • Child’s birth certificate or ID.
    • Proof of income (e.g., payslips, bank statements).
    • Proof of address.

4. Foster Care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• Caregiver of an orphaned or abandoned child under 18.
    • Must have legal custody or a foster care order from a court/social worker.
  • Key Documents :
    • Foster care order or court documentation.
    • Child’s birth certificate and ID.
    • Proof of address.

5. Care Dependency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• For individuals who require constant care due to illness or disability (e.g., Alzheimer’s, severe chronic conditions).
    • Caregiver must be a family member or legal guardian.
  • Key Documents :
    • Medical certificate confirming the need for care.
    • Proof of caregiver’s relationship to the recipient.

6. War Veterans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• Veterans who served in South Africa’s military conflicts (e.g., World War I, II, or Border War).
    • Must be over 60 or disabled due to service.
  • Key Documents :
    • Military service records.
    • Proof of disability (if applicable).

7. Presidential Grant

  • Who qualifies?
    • Families where a member was killed in a violent crime (e.g., murder, assault).
    • Must apply within 12 months of the incident .
  • Key Documents :
    • Police docket or court order.
    • Proof of family relationship to the deceased.
